市值: $3.7582T 1.060%
體積(24小時): $129.4006B -11.610%
恐懼與貪婪指數:

54 - 中性的

  • 市值: $3.7582T 1.060%
  • 體積(24小時): $129.4006B -11.610%
  • 恐懼與貪婪指數:
  • 市值: $3.7582T 1.060%
加密
主題
加密植物
資訊
加密術
影片
頂級加密植物

選擇語言

選擇語言

選擇貨幣

加密
主題
加密植物
資訊
加密術
影片

什麼是零知識證明(ZKP)?它如何保護Web3隱私?

ZKP通過允許用戶證明語句而無需透露數據,這對於安全,匿名的區塊鏈交易和身份驗證至關重要,從而增強了Web3隱私。

2025/04/04 19:28

零知識證明(ZKP)是一種加密方法,它允許一個方向另一方證明給定語句是真實的,而無需揭示陳述本身有效性以外的任何信息。這種創新技術對增強Web3生態系統中的隱私和安全性具有重要意義,該系統包括分散的應用程序和區塊鏈技術。

了解零知識證明

零知識證明是基於以下原則:人們可以在不披露秘密本身的情況下證明秘密的知識。例如,如果愛麗絲想向鮑勃(Bob)證明她知道某個帳戶的密碼而不透露密碼,則ZKP允許她這樣做。這是通過一系列互動協議來實現的,愛麗絲可以說服鮑勃的知識而無需透露任何敏感信息。

該概念是由Shafi Goldwasser,Silvio Micali和Charles Rackoff於1980年代首次提出的。此後,它已演變為各種形式,包括ZK-SNARK(零知識簡潔的知識非交互論文)ZK-Starks(零知識可擴展的知識透明參數) ,這些內容廣泛用於區塊鏈應用中。

ZKP如何增強Web3隱私

在Web3的背景下,零知識證明在保護用戶隱私方面起著至關重要的作用。區塊鏈交易通常是透明的且可公開的,可以損害用戶匿名性。 ZKP允許用戶與分散應用程序(DAPP)進行交互並進行交易,而無需公開其個人數據或交易詳細信息。

例如,在分散的財務(DEFI)平台中,用戶可以證明他們有足夠的資金用於交易而不揭示其總餘額。這種隱私水平對於保持區塊鏈財務活動的機密性至關重要。

ZKP在Web3中的應用

零知識證明在各種Web3應用程序中實現,以增強隱私和安全性。一個值得注意的例子是Zcash ,這是一種使用ZK-SNARKS啟用私人交易的加密貨幣。用戶可以發送和接收ZEC(ZCash的本機令),而無需揭示發件人,接收器或交易金額。

另一個應用程序是身份驗證。使用ZKP,用戶可以證明自己的身份可以訪問某些服務而無需共享不必要的個人信息。這在隱私最重要的分散身份系統中特別有用。

ZKP的技術實施

在Web3應用程序中實現零知識證明涉及多個步驟。這是如何將ZKP集成到基於區塊鏈的系統中的詳細指南:

  • 選擇ZKP協議:根據應用程序的特定要求,決定是否使用ZK-SNARKS,ZK-STARKS或其他ZKP變體。 ZK-SNARKS更緊湊,更高效,但需要一個值得信賴的設置,而ZK-Starks則更透明,但尺寸更大。

  • 生成證明:為要證明的語句創建零知識證明。這涉及設置必要的加密參數並使用ZKP庫或框架生成證明。

  • 驗證證明:在接收端,驗證者檢查證明以確保其有效性,而無需學習任何其他信息。此步驟對於維持ZKP系統的完整性至關重要。

  • 與區塊鏈集成:將ZKP系統合併到您的區塊鍊或智能合約中。這可能涉及修改現有的智能合約或創建支持ZKP功能的新合同。

  • 測試和部署:徹底測試ZKP實施,以確保其按預期工作。驗證後,將系統部署在區塊鍊網絡上。

挑戰和考慮因素

儘管零知識證明具有重大的隱私益處,但它們也帶來了挑戰。生成和驗證ZKP的計算複雜性可能是資源密集的,這可能會影響Web3應用程序的可擴展性。此外,如果設置受到損害,則需要在某些ZKP協議(例如ZK-SNARKS)(例如ZK-SNARKS)中進行可信賴的設置。

開發人員在其係統中實施ZKP時必須仔細考慮這些因素。平衡隱私與性能和安全性對於在Web3中成功採用ZKP至關重要。

ZKP和法規合規性

零知識證明還可以幫助Web3應用程序遵守監管要求,同時保持用戶隱私。例如,在了解您的客戶(KYC)和反洗錢(AML)法規的轄區中,ZKP可用於驗證用戶身份,而無需收集和存儲敏感的個人數據。

這種方法使平台可以符合監管標準,而不會損害Web3精神核心的隱私原則。通過利用ZKP,Web3應用程序可以在保留用戶匿名性的同時促進信任和合規性。

常見問題

問:零知識證明可以在所有類型的區塊鍊網絡中使用嗎?

答:雖然ZKP可以在各種區塊鍊網絡中實現,但ZKP的特定類型及其兼容性取決於網絡的體系結構和共識機制。例如,以太坊通過ZKSYNC等項目看到了ZKP的大量採用,但其他網絡可能需要不同的方法。

問:ZKP的使用如何影響區塊鍊網絡的性能?

答:ZKP的使用可以增加區塊鍊網絡上的計算負載,從而可能影響其性能。但是,ZKP技術的進步(例如更有效的算法和硬件加速)正在幫助減輕這些性能的影響。

問:零知識證明系統中是否有任何已知漏洞?

答:雖然ZKP系統被設計為安全,但可能會出現漏洞,尤其是在某些協議(例如ZK-SNARKS)的值得信賴的設置階段。確保設置過程的安全性並定期更新系統以解決任何發現的漏洞對於維持ZKP實現的完整性至關重要。

問:用戶如何驗證Web3應用程序是否有效地使用零知識證明?

答:用戶可以查找信譽良好的第三方公司的透明度報告和審核,以驗證Web3應用程序中ZKP的實現。此外,某些平台可能會提供有關如何將ZKP集成到其係統中的詳細文檔,從而使用戶能夠理解和信任已適當的隱私措施。

免責聲明:info@kdj.com

所提供的資訊並非交易建議。 kDJ.com對任何基於本文提供的資訊進行的投資不承擔任何責任。加密貨幣波動性較大,建議您充分研究後謹慎投資!

如果您認為本網站使用的內容侵犯了您的版權,請立即聯絡我們(info@kdj.com),我們將及時刪除。

相關知識

CEFI和DEFI有什麼區別?

CEFI和DEFI有什麼區別?

2025-07-22 00:28:43

了解CEFI和DEFI在加密貨幣世界中, CEFI (集中財務)和DEFI (分散財務)代表了兩個不同的金融生態系統。 CEFI是指類似於傳統金融機構的平台,中央當局控制運營並管理用戶資金。示例包括集中式交換,例如二元或共同基礎。另一方面, DEFI是一個基於區塊鏈技術的分散生態系統,主要是在以太坊...

如何有資格獲得潛在的加密駕駛汽車?

如何有資格獲得潛在的加密駕駛汽車?

2025-07-23 06:49:44

了解什麼是加密駕駛飛機加密空調指的是將免費令牌或硬幣分配到大量的錢包地址,這通常是由區塊鏈項目使用的,以提高意識和採用。這些空調可能是出乎意料的,或者它們可能需要用戶的某些合格操作。為了符合潛在的空調,用戶必須了解這些事件的結構以及通常用於選擇接收者的標準。項目經常向特定加密貨幣的現有持有人或執行某...

什麼是加密“ Airdrop農民”?

什麼是加密“ Airdrop農民”?

2025-07-24 22:22:20

了解加密“空投農民”的作用一個加密“空投農民”是指積極參與加密貨幣氣流以積累免費令牌的個人。 AIRDROP是區塊鏈項目使用的促銷策略,將令牌分發給廣大受眾,通常以提高意識或分散代幣所有權。 Airdrop農民旨在通過戰略性地滿足這些項目設定的要求來最大化其令牌收益。這些要求可以包括諸如加入項目的電...

Sidechain和第2層有什麼區別?

Sidechain和第2層有什麼區別?

2025-07-20 23:35:57

了解側chain的概念Sidechain是一個單獨的區塊鏈,該區塊鏈平行於主區塊鏈,通常是加密貨幣的主網,例如Bitcoin或以太坊。它旨在允許資產在主鍊和Sidechain之間牢固地移動。 Sidechain的主要目的是啟用實驗和可伸縮性,而不會影響主要區塊鏈。這意味著開發人員可以測試新功能,智能...

什麼是間隔鏈通信協議(IBC)?

什麼是間隔鏈通信協議(IBC)?

2025-07-19 10:43:17

了解障礙鏈溝通協議(IBC)塊間通信協議(IBC)是一種跨鏈通信協議,旨在啟用不同的區塊鍊網絡之間的互操作性。它允許獨立區塊鏈可以牢固地交換數據並無信任地交換。 IBC最初是為Cosmos生態系統開發的,已成為可以在各種區塊鏈體系結構中實現的標準。 IBC背後的核心思想是為區塊鏈建立標準化的方法,以...

碎片如何提高可擴展性?

碎片如何提高可擴展性?

2025-07-20 01:21:49

了解區塊鏈中的碎片Sharding是一種數據庫分配技術,在區塊鏈技術中越來越多地採用以提高可擴展性。在區塊鏈的背景下,碎片涉及將網絡拆分為較小,更易於管理的片段,稱為“碎片”。每個碎片都可以獨立處理網絡交易和智能合約的一部分,從而允許多個交易在不同的碎片上同時驗證。這種並行處理能力大大減少了驗證整個...

CEFI和DEFI有什麼區別?

CEFI和DEFI有什麼區別?

2025-07-22 00:28:43

了解CEFI和DEFI在加密貨幣世界中, CEFI (集中財務)和DEFI (分散財務)代表了兩個不同的金融生態系統。 CEFI是指類似於傳統金融機構的平台,中央當局控制運營並管理用戶資金。示例包括集中式交換,例如二元或共同基礎。另一方面, DEFI是一個基於區塊鏈技術的分散生態系統,主要是在以太坊...

如何有資格獲得潛在的加密駕駛汽車?

如何有資格獲得潛在的加密駕駛汽車?

2025-07-23 06:49:44

了解什麼是加密駕駛飛機加密空調指的是將免費令牌或硬幣分配到大量的錢包地址,這通常是由區塊鏈項目使用的,以提高意識和採用。這些空調可能是出乎意料的,或者它們可能需要用戶的某些合格操作。為了符合潛在的空調,用戶必須了解這些事件的結構以及通常用於選擇接收者的標準。項目經常向特定加密貨幣的現有持有人或執行某...

什麼是加密“ Airdrop農民”?

什麼是加密“ Airdrop農民”?

2025-07-24 22:22:20

了解加密“空投農民”的作用一個加密“空投農民”是指積極參與加密貨幣氣流以積累免費令牌的個人。 AIRDROP是區塊鏈項目使用的促銷策略,將令牌分發給廣大受眾,通常以提高意識或分散代幣所有權。 Airdrop農民旨在通過戰略性地滿足這些項目設定的要求來最大化其令牌收益。這些要求可以包括諸如加入項目的電...

Sidechain和第2層有什麼區別?

Sidechain和第2層有什麼區別?

2025-07-20 23:35:57

了解側chain的概念Sidechain是一個單獨的區塊鏈,該區塊鏈平行於主區塊鏈,通常是加密貨幣的主網,例如Bitcoin或以太坊。它旨在允許資產在主鍊和Sidechain之間牢固地移動。 Sidechain的主要目的是啟用實驗和可伸縮性,而不會影響主要區塊鏈。這意味著開發人員可以測試新功能,智能...

什麼是間隔鏈通信協議(IBC)?

什麼是間隔鏈通信協議(IBC)?

2025-07-19 10:43:17

了解障礙鏈溝通協議(IBC)塊間通信協議(IBC)是一種跨鏈通信協議,旨在啟用不同的區塊鍊網絡之間的互操作性。它允許獨立區塊鏈可以牢固地交換數據並無信任地交換。 IBC最初是為Cosmos生態系統開發的,已成為可以在各種區塊鏈體系結構中實現的標準。 IBC背後的核心思想是為區塊鏈建立標準化的方法,以...

碎片如何提高可擴展性?

碎片如何提高可擴展性?

2025-07-20 01:21:49

了解區塊鏈中的碎片Sharding是一種數據庫分配技術,在區塊鏈技術中越來越多地採用以提高可擴展性。在區塊鏈的背景下,碎片涉及將網絡拆分為較小,更易於管理的片段,稱為“碎片”。每個碎片都可以獨立處理網絡交易和智能合約的一部分,從而允許多個交易在不同的碎片上同時驗證。這種並行處理能力大大減少了驗證整個...

看所有文章

User not found or password invalid

Your input is correct